(Aquatic Blue) is a very small, multi-disciplinary environmental company specializing in coordinating, managing, and performing large, complex field studies.  As president of Aquatic Blue, Mr. Brian Riley has extensive experience directing field projects both nationally and internationally and routinely performs studies in the continental United States, Hawaii, Guam, and Japan. He is an experienced biologist and proficient in the use of a wide variety of sampling techniques to collect soil and sediment core samples for chemical, physical, and biological testing as well as water, fish, invertebrate, and infauna samples for analysis. Mr. Riley is proficient at developing sampling strategies, preparing work plans, interpreting data, and writing final reports.

Aquatic Blue owns and operates a full array of specialized sampling equipment including vibracores, piston cores, surface sediment samplers (Van Veens), water quality samplers and meters, and nets for fish sampling. This equipment can be deployed easily to project sites around the world. To avoid project delays, Aquatic Blue includes duplicate sets of equipment in case equipment malfunction occurs.

Aquatic Blue also owns and operates sampling vessels to perform the sampling work. The vessels are stable, have a low draft, and can be deployed world wide.

Vibracore sampling is a technology for collecting core samples of underwater sediments and wetland soils. The vibrating mechanism of a vibracore operates on hydraulic, pneumatic, mechanical or electrical power from an external source. A core tube is attached to the vibracore and is driven into sediment with the use of gravity, enhanced by vibration. When the sampling depth is attained, the vibracore is turned off, and the tube is withdrawn with the aid of a winch.
